إلا إذا قمت بتثبيت Service Pack 2 الخاصة بمجموعة Office 2007، لا يمكنك تصدير تقرير إلى تنسيق Excel في برنامج Access 2007

هام: تمت ترجمة هذه المقالة باستخدام برامج مايكروسوفت للترجمة الآلية ومن المحتمل ان يتم تحريرها او تدقيقها بعد ذلك من خلال تكنولوجيا منصة مجموعات الترجمة(CTF) او من خلال مترجم بشري. تقدم لك شركة مايكروسوفت هذه المقالات المترجمة بشكل آلي او بالترجمة البشرية او بعد تحريرها وتدقيقها من قبل مجموعات الترجمة حتى تمكنكم من الوصول إلى جميع المقالات الموجودة في قواعد المعرفة لديها بلغات مختلفة. إلا أن المقالات المترجمة قد تحتوي على أخطاء في المفردات او بناء الجمل او النحو. وعليه، فإن شركة مايكروسوفت ليست مسؤولة عن اية أخطاء او عدم دقة في الترجمة او أية أضرار قد تحدث نتيجة أخطاء في ترجمة محتويات النص او استخدامه من قبل العملاء.

اضغط هنا لرابط المقالة باللغة الانجليزية934833
الأعراض
في Microsoft Office Access 2007، قد يواجهك واحد أو أكثر من الأعراض التالية.

العرض الأول

اطلع على السيناريو التالي. حاول تصدير تقرير إلى تنسيق Microsoft Excel. للقيام بذلك، انقر فوق التقرير في "جزء التنقل"، ومن ثم أشر إلى تصدير. في هذا السيناريو، قد تجد يتوفر خيار Excel .

2 (أ) العرض

اطلع على السيناريو التالي. حاول تصدير تقرير إلى تنسيق Excel باستخدام الإجراء OutputTo الماكرو أو الإجراء SendObject الماكرو. إجراء الماكرو، قيمة وسيطة " نوع الكائن " التقرير. في هذا السيناريو، لا يظهر الخيار لتصدير التقرير إلى تنسيق Excel في القائمة تنسيق الإخراج ...

2 العرض

اطلع على السيناريو التالي. تشغيل ماكرو الذي تم إنشاؤه في إصدار سابق من Access. الماكرو يحتوي على الإجراء OutputTo أو الإجراء SendObject . في إجراء الماكرو، قيمة وسيطة " نوع الكائن " هو تقريروقيمة الوسيطة تنسيق الإخراج هو Microsoft Excel 97-2003. في هذا السيناريو، قد تظهر رسالة الخطأ التالية:
لا يتوفر التنسيق الذي تحاول إخراج الكائن الحالي. أما أن تحاول إخراج الكائن الحالي بتنسيق غير صالح لنوع الكائن أو التنسيقات التي تمكنك من إخراج بيانات ك Microsoft Excel، تنسيق rich-text، نص MS-DOS أو ملف HTML مفقودة من "تسجيل Windows". تشغيل برنامج الإعداد لإعادة تثبيت Microsoft office Access أو، إذا كنت على دراية بالإعدادات في التسجيل، حاول إصلاحها بنفسك. لمزيد من المعلومات حول التسجيل، انقر فوق "تعليمات".
عند النقر فوق "موافق" في مربع الحوار فشل الإجراء ، يتم عرض خطأ 2950.

العرض الثالث

اطلع على السيناريو التالي. يمكنك تشغيل Microsoft Visual Basic for Applications (VBA) الإجراء الذي يحتوي على الأسلوب SendObject . في هذا الأسلوب، قيمة وسيطة " نوع الكائن " أكسيندريبورت، وقيمة الوسيطة أووتبوتفورماتأكفورماتكسلس. بدلاً من ذلك، يمكنك تشغيل إجراء VBA تحتوي على أسلوب OutputTo . في هذا الأسلوب، قيمة وسيطة " نوع الكائن " أكوتبوتريبورت، وقيمة الوسيطة أووتبوتفورماتأكفورماتكسلس. في هذا السيناريو، قد تظهر رسالة الخطأ التالية:
خطأ وقت التشغيل '2282': التنسيق الذي تحاول إخراج الكائن الحالي غير متوفرة.
الحل
لحل هذه المشكلة، الترقية إلى مجموعة 2007 Office Service Pack 2. مع Access 2007 Service Pack 2، يمكنك تصدير تقرير إلى تنسيق Excel في Access 2007.
الحل البديل
إذا تعذر تثبيت مجموعة 2007 Microsoft Office Service Pack 2، يمكنك استخدام أحد الحلول التالية، اعتماداً على الأعراض تظهر.

الحل البديل 1

للتعامل مع العرض الأول في قسم "الأعراض"، استخدم إحدى الطرق التالية.

الطريقة الأولى

في جزء التنقل، انقر نقراً مزدوجاً فوق الجدول أو الاستعلام المنضم إلى التقرير، أشر إلى تصدير، وثم انقر فوق Excel. ثم اتبع المعالج لإنهاء عملية التصدير.

الطريقة الثانية

في جزء التنقل، انقر فوق التقرير الذي تريد تصدير، أشر إلى تصدير، ثم حدد تنسيق آخر. على سبيل المثال، حدد أحد التنسيقات التالية:
  • ملف Word RTF
  • تنسيق PDF أو XPS
  • قاعدة بيانات access
  • ملف نصي
  • ملف XML
  • عارض اللقطات
  • مستند HTML

الحل البديل 2

للتعامل مع العرض 2 ألف و 2 باء الأعراض في قسم "الأعراض"، استخدم إحدى الطرق التالية.

الطريقة الأولى

في إجراء الماكرو، تغيير قيمة وسيطة " نوع الكائن " إلى جدول أو استعلام. بالإضافة إلى ذلك، يمكنك تغيير قيمة وسيطة " اسم الكائن " لمصدر السجل للتقرير.

الطريقة الثانية

  1. في "وسائط الإجراء" لإجراء الماكروOutputTo أو ماكرواكشن SendObject ، حدد تنسيق آخر في القائمة تنسيق الإخراج . فوريكسامبلي، حدد أحد التنسيقات التالية:
    • إتش تي أم ال
    • تنسيق نص منسق
    • تنسيق لقطة
    • ملفات نصية
  2. تغيير قيمة وسيطة ملف الإخراجإلى ملحق اسم الملف الصحيح.

الحل البديل 3

للتغلب على العرض 3 في قسم "الأعراض"، استخدم إحدى الطرق التالية.

الطريقة الأولى

  1. في الإجراء VBA، تغيير قيمة وسيطة "نوع الكائن " بأحد الإجراءات التالية:
    • أكسيندتابل
    • أكسيندكويري
    • أكوتبوتابل
    • أكوتبوتكويري
  2. تغيير قيمة وسيطة " اسم الكائن" لمصدر السجل للتقرير.

الطريقة الثانية

  1. في الإجراء VBA، تغيير قيمة الوسيطةOutputTo إلى قيمة أخرى. على سبيل المثال، تغيير ثيفالوي الوسيطة OutputTo إلى إحدى القيم التالية:
    • أكفورماتبدف
    • أكفورماترتف
    • أكفورماتسنب
    • أكفورماتكست
    • أكفورماتكسبس
  2. تغيير قيمة الوسيطة OutputFileإلى ملحق اسم الملف الصحيح.
تصريح
أقرت Microsoft أن هذه مشكلة في منتجات Microsoft المسردة في قسم "ينطبق على". تم إصلاح هذه المشكلة في مجموعة 2007 Microsoft Office Service Pack 2.
معلومات أخرى
لاستخدام أحد تنسيقات الملفات التالية في نظام 2007 Microsoft Office، تحميل المقابلة 2007 Microsoft Office الوظائف الإضافية:
  • PDF
  • لقطة
  • XPS
يسرد الجدول التالي تنسيقات هذه الملفات الخاصة بهم المطابق الإضافية ومواقع Microsoft على ويب لتحميل الوظائف الإضافية:
acc2007

تحذير: تمت ترجمة هذه المقالة تلقائيًا

Egenskaber

Artikel-id: 934833 – Seneste udgave 07/03/2016 06:41:00 – Udgave 4.0

Microsoft Office Access 2007

  • kbexpertiseinter kbtshoot kbprb kbmt KB934833 KbMtar
Feedback